A larger list would add companies with less convincing public linkage between wheel material, vertical-lift hardware and Canadian buyer needs.<\/p>\n<h2>Quick comparison for nylon-versus-steel vertical-lift sourcing<\/h2>\n<div class=\"table-wrap\">\n<table>\n<thead>\n<tr>\n<th>Supplier<\/th>\n<th>Verified roller evidence<\/th>\n<th>Vertical-lift \/ system evidence<\/th>\n<th>Canada or market evidence<\/th>\n<th>Best buyer fit<\/th>\n<th>Main trade-off<\/th>\n<th>RFQ control point<\/th>\n<\/tr>\n<\/thead>\n<tbody>\n<tr>\n<td><strong>Ningbo Baoteng Co., Ltd.<\/strong><\/td>\n<td>Current nylon and steel garage-door roller products; steel roller documentation includes 2-inch track compatibility, while nylon products document stem and construction details.<\/td>\n<td>Publishes vertical-lift and high-lift cable-drum hardware, track guidance and vertical-track alignment material.<\/td>\n<td>China factory in Ningbo with published North American market and international logistics positioning.<\/td>\n<td>OEM buyers wanting rollers coordinated with tracks, drums and other sectional-door hardware.<\/td>\n<td>Public roller data is spread across multiple product and technical pages rather than one unified nylon-versus-steel dimensional matrix.<\/td>\n<td>Issue one controlled drawing covering wheel OD, stem diameter and length, bearing, track size and target door configuration.<\/td>\n<\/tr>\n<tr>\n<td><strong>Ningbo Well Lift Door Co., Ltd.<\/strong><\/td>\n<td>2-inch and 3-inch nylon rollers plus 2-inch and 3-inch steel roller models, with multiple bearing and stem configurations.<\/td>\n<td>2-inch\/3-inch track families plus dedicated vertical-lift cable drums and industrial sectional-door components.<\/td>\n<td>Official product information identifies Canada as a current export market.<\/td>\n<td>Canadian distributors or OEMs wanting a broad hardware package from one factory.<\/td>\n<td>The catalog is broad, so model-level specification control is important when mixing residential and industrial parts.<\/td>\n<td>Keep the roller model, track family and vertical-lift drum schedule tied to the same door calculation.<\/td>\n<\/tr>\n<tr>\n<td><strong>China Chi Hardware Co., Ltd.<\/strong><\/td>\n<td>Nylon and steel rollers for 2-inch and 3-inch track families, with 4-inch\/7-inch stems and several bearing constructions.<\/td>\n<td>Dedicated 2-inch\/3-inch full vertical-lift track products with published thickness, material and configuration options.<\/td>\n<td>Strong North American-style dimensional compatibility; Canadian suitability is principally interface-based rather than dependent on a Canada-specific product line.<\/td>\n<td>Buyers who want particularly clear track-and-roller specification matching.<\/td>\n<td>A wide number of roller variants increases the risk of treating similar-looking models as interchangeable.<\/td>\n<td>Quote by exact model, wheel material, track size, stem construction and bearing type rather than by \u201c2-inch roller\u201d alone.<\/td>\n<\/tr>\n<tr>\n<td><strong>Gemax<\/strong><\/td>\n<td>Reinforced nylon and steel wheels, 2-inch\/3-inch track positioning, 4-inch\/7-inch stems and 6200RS\/6200ZZ bearing options.<\/td>\n<td>Publishes vertical-lift cable drums for sectional doors in several door-height ranges and supplies related tracks and hardware.<\/td>\n<td>Company material states exports to Canada and other international markets.<\/td>\n<td>Canadian importers wanting complete garage-door parts sourcing with documented material segmentation.<\/td>\n<td>Published product positioning tends to associate nylon with common 2-inch applications and steel with heavier 3-inch applications, so like-for-like substitution should not be assumed.<\/td>\n<td>Request equivalent nylon and steel configurations before comparing price or service life.<\/td>\n<\/tr>\n<tr>\n<td><strong>Master Well Enterprise Limited<\/strong><\/td>\n<td>Named nylon and steel roller models for 2-inch track, plus a 3-inch steel roller; 4-inch\/7-inch stems and different ball-bearing arrangements are documented.<\/td>\n<td>Its sectional-door range supports normal, high-lift and vertical-lift configurations with complete hardware systems.<\/td>\n<td>China-based global exporter with North America among its stated export regions.<\/td>\n<td>Buyers sourcing rollers as part of a complete sectional-door or hardware package.<\/td>\n<td>Vertical-lift evidence is strongest at the complete-door\/system level rather than as a roller-specific vertical-lift performance rating.<\/td>\n<td>Make the approved roller model part of the complete door hardware schedule rather than allowing material substitution during production.<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<\/div>\n<h2>Why vertical lift changes the nylon-versus-steel decision in Canada<\/h2>\n<p>Canadian commercial-door documentation shows why the track system must come before the wheel-material debate. Full vertical-lift systems are available with both 2-inch and 3-inch hardware, and Canadian commercial door specifications can use steel 10-ball rollers as standard hardware while offering nylon or other polymer sealed-bearing rollers for particular applications. That means \u201cnylon is residential\u201d and \u201csteel is commercial\u201d are too crude to use as purchasing rules.<\/p>\n<p>In a full vertical-lift door, the panels continue upward without the long horizontal run used in a standard-lift configuration. The rollers therefore have to be selected as part of a system that includes track geometry, brackets, hinges, cable drums, shafts and spring calculations. A wheel with an acceptable material can still be the wrong part if its diameter, stem or bearing arrangement does not match that system.<\/p>\n<p>Canadian buyers should also separate component selection from building-code compliance. The National Research Council publishes the <a href=\"https:\/\/nrc.canada.ca\/index.php\/en\/certifications-evaluations-standards\/codes-canada\/codes-canada-publications\/national-building-code-canada-2025\" target=\"_blank\" rel=\"nofollow noopener noreferrer\">National Building Code of Canada 2025<\/a>, while the applicable edition and requirements depend on the province, territory and project jurisdiction. A supplier&#8217;s roller-material claim is not a substitute for the engineering and compliance requirements of the finished door assembly.<\/p>\n<h2 id=\"factory-1\">1. That does not make the roller unsuitable; it means the buyer should keep the approved roller model inside the complete hardware schedule used for that door.<\/p>\n<h2>The critical distinction: specify the interface before the wheel material<\/h2>\n<p>A vertical-lift RFQ should not begin with \u201cquote nylon and steel rollers.\u201d It should begin with the geometry and duty of the door. Once that baseline is fixed, wheel material becomes a meaningful controlled variable.<\/p>\n<ul class=\"buyer-list\">\n<li><strong>Track class:<\/strong> state whether the door uses 2-inch or 3-inch track and include the actual track profile or drawing where possible.<\/li>\n<li><strong>Wheel diameter:<\/strong> use the measured or drawing dimension rather than relying only on a nominal \u201c2-inch\u201d or \u201c3-inch\u201d label.<\/li>\n<li><strong>Stem geometry:<\/strong> specify diameter, usable length and the hinge or bracket interface. A 4-inch and 7-inch stem are not interchangeable simply because the wheel is the same.<\/li>\n<li><strong>Bearing construction:<\/strong> distinguish bearingless, multi-ball, 6200ZZ, 6200RS and other designs. The bearing may change noise, rolling resistance and maintenance behaviour independently of wheel material.<\/li>\n<li><strong>Door mass and duty:<\/strong> give the finished door weight, size, expected operating frequency and intended commercial or industrial service rather than asking the roller supplier to infer them.<\/li>\n<li><strong>Vertical-lift hardware:<\/strong> provide the track layout, cable-drum arrangement, shaft information and related system drawings so the roller is evaluated as part of the door path.<\/li>\n<li><strong>Environment:<\/strong> for Canadian projects, state the actual temperature range, moisture exposure, road-salt or wash-down conditions and required surface finish rather than assuming the word \u201cCanada\u201d defines one environment.<\/li>\n<\/ul>\n<h2>How nylon and steel change the supplier decision<\/h2>\n<h3>Choose nylon for a defined performance reason, not simply because it is quieter<\/h3>\n<p>Nylon rollers are commonly positioned for lower wheel-to-track noise and smoother contact. That can matter in attached residential garages, service areas close to occupied space or commercial sites where door noise is a purchasing concern. But the buyer still has to establish whether the specific nylon wheel, bearing and stem combination fits the target track and door duty.<\/p>\n<p>For a vertical-lift commercial door, a supplier that can provide a 3-inch nylon roller with a suitable bearing system may be more relevant than a supplier whose nylon range stops at a light-duty 2-inch residential configuration. Well Lift and CHI are particularly useful in this respect because they publish broader nylon families rather than one generic nylon replacement roller.<\/p>\n<h3>Choose steel where the documented configuration matches the heavier door system<\/h3>\n<p>Steel-wheel rollers are widely associated with heavier commercial hardware, and several suppliers in this shortlist offer steel models in 2-inch or 3-inch track families. The material alone, however, does not establish a permissible door weight or service life. A steel wheel with a poorly matched bearing or stem remains the wrong component.<\/p>\n<p>For that reason, buyers should compare a steel roller&#8217;s wheel diameter, bearing type, stem geometry and track family against the nylon alternative before treating the price difference as a material premium.<\/p>\n<h3>Do not allow a material substitution to become an undocumented system change<\/h3>\n<p>The most important sourcing lesson from the five suppliers is that nylon and steel are often packaged with different bearings, wheel diameters, track classes or stem configurations. An apparently simple substitution can therefore change several variables simultaneously.<\/p>\n<p>A controlled RFQ should either compare nylon and steel rollers built to the same dimensional interface or explicitly acknowledge the different hardware family being proposed. That makes supplier quotations comparable and prevents the wheel-material discussion from hiding a track or bearing mismatch.<\/p>\n<h2>Buyer questions that make five quotations comparable<\/h2>\n<ul class=\"buyer-list\">\n<li>What is the actual wheel outside diameter and width for each quoted nylon and steel model?<\/li>\n<li>Which exact 2-inch or 3-inch track profile is the roller designed to run in?<\/li>\n<li>What are the stem diameter, usable stem length and total length?<\/li>\n<li>Is the roller bearingless, multi-ball, shielded or sealed, and what bearing designation is used?<\/li>\n<li>Can the supplier quote nylon and steel versions against the same drawing, or would the material change also change the bearing or track family?<\/li>\n<li>Which roller model is proposed for the actual vertical-lift door weight, panel construction and operating frequency?<\/li>\n<li>Can the supplier provide the matching track, bracket and cable-drum information used for the vertical-lift configuration?<\/li>\n<li>What dimensional inspection record will accompany production lots for wheel diameter, stem geometry and runout?<\/li>\n<li>What corrosion finish is applied to the stem and other exposed steel parts?<\/li>\n<li>What test temperature or material data supports the proposed wheel for the project&#8217;s actual Canadian operating environment?<\/li>\n<li>Will the production model number remain fixed on repeat orders so a later shipment cannot change bearing or wheel construction without approval?<\/li>\n<\/ul>\n<h2>Decision framework for Canadian buyers<\/h2>\n<div class=\"decision-box\">\n<p><strong>For an OEM or custom hardware program:<\/strong> start with Ningbo Baoteng when the priority is to coordinate the roller with tracks, drums and other sectional-door hardware through one controlled specification.<\/p>\n<p><strong>For direct Canadian market evidence and a broad component family:<\/strong> Well Lift is especially compelling because it combines Canada export activity with nylon and steel rollers, 2-inch\/3-inch track hardware and vertical-lift cable drums.<\/p>\n<p><strong>For detailed track-interface documentation:<\/strong> CHI is a strong technical comparison because its current catalog documents both multiple roller constructions and a dedicated full vertical-lift track family.<\/p>\n<p><strong>For Canadian distribution with clear material segmentation:<\/strong> Gemax deserves close attention, particularly when the purchasing team is sourcing a wider parts package and wants documented vertical-lift drum options.<\/p>\n<p><strong>For a complete sectional-door package:<\/strong> Master Well is useful when the roller is being purchased as part of a broader door system and the approved roller model can be tied to that system&#8217;s vertical-lift hardware schedule.<\/p>\n<\/div>\n<h2>Final supplier decision<\/h2>\n<p>The supplier decision for a Canadian vertical-lift door should ultimately be driven by interface control rather than a universal preference for nylon or steel.
